News Summary:

Melrose participated in the Hawick Sevens on April 18, 2026, where they defeated Langholm 50-0, Edinburgh Accies 27-14 in the quarter-finals, and Hawick 26-12 in the semi-final of the 16-team knockout tournament. On April 11, 2026, Melrose competed in the Gala Sevens, the second of the 2025/26 Kings of the Sevens Tournaments. They won Pool "C" with victories over Peebles (33-7), Currie Chieftains (45-0), and Selkirk (39-12), then defeated Kelso 17-14 in the first semi-final. Earlier, on January 31, 2026, Melrose played Glasgow Hawks in an Arnold Clark Men’s Premiership match held in cold, wet, and breezy conditions on a heavy pitch. This followed a January 16, 2026, Arnold Clark Men’s Premiership match against Selkirk, which was streamed live on BBC Alba and also contributed to Border League points, played under floodlights in cold, dry conditions. Previously, on January 10, 2026, Melrose's Arnold Clark Men’s Premiership Round 14 match against Currie was transferred to the indoor facility at Heriot Watt University’s Oriam due to unplayable ground conditions.
